The 4-Channel Quadraphonic Sansui QRX-7500 receiver was recently serviced in a reputable electronic shop. New incandescent lamps replaced the original incandescent lamps in the FM/AM area. All the meter lamps were replaced with incandescent lamps. LED lamps placed in the meter area turn the red markings of the meters orange. I chose to keep incandescent lamps to light the meter area which maintains the original red coloring on the meter. There were cold solder joints repaired on boards including the PC boards. All knobs and switches were cleaned, lubricated and are smoothly quiet. DC offset/bias were adjusted.
The 4-Channel Quadraphonic Sansui QRX-7500 receiver in stereo is 32W/channel and 25W/channel into 8Ω (quadraphonic). It weighs in at an impressive 48 pounds.
